6th ENMESH (European Network for Mental Health Service Evaluation) Conference: "Inclusion and Mental Health in the New Europe"
Franklin-Wilkins Building, Waterloo Campus, King's College London, United Kingdom
3-5 September 2004.
The conference has four main themes:
User / Consumer Involvement
Mental Health Policy in the New Europe
The Mental Health of Vulnerable Groups
Interventions that Work
We encourage colleagues from Eastern, Central and Western Europe to meet and exchange expertise and to make and refresh friendships across national and regional boundaries.
We shall be able to offer a limited number of bursaries to enable those, including consumers and carers, who may need some financial support to be able to attend. We also extend a warm welcome to younger investigators, who will be recognised in special awards for the best conference presentation.
